How Do Solar Outdoor Lights Work?

Solar outdoor lights are becoming increasingly popular due to their environmental and economic benefits. Solar power is a renewable energy source that can be used to light up your outdoor space without the need for electricity.

Solar lights are powered by solar energy, which is stored in rechargeable batteries. When the sun sets, the stored energy is released, providing light for your outdoor area.

Solar outdoor lights work by converting sunlight into electrical energy. This process is known as photovoltaic conversion and occurs when photons from the sun’s rays interact with a specially designed semiconductor material inside the solar panel. The panel converts sunlight into direct current (DC) electricity, which is then stored in a battery.

Once the battery has been charged by the sun, it can then be used to power the light at night. The light will turn on automatically when it gets dark outside and will stay on until the sun comes up again. Some solar lights have motion sensors that will switch them on when movement is detected in their vicinity.

The Advantages Of Solar Outdoor Lights

  • Solar lights are an environmentally friendly option that does not require any additional fuel or electricity.
  • They are easy to install and do not require any complicated wiring.
  • Solar lights require minimal maintenance and have no running costs.
